I understand that Mumofone was questioning 'first inspection' after registration which has to be within 30 months unless concerns bring this forward.

Normal inspections have to be done before the end of the current cycle which ends in July 2016
This is clearly stated in the new CIF and many cms are now entering 5th or even 6th year since they were inspected last time which means they have had no inspection since EYFS has been reviewed in 2012

Eventually Tribal and Prospect will catch up with all providers.....by which time we hope to have inspections back in house by Ofsted.

If you are with Tribal you must be in the South Mumofone as Prospects take care of the north.
